More needs to be done to support ambulance workers

8 0
12.08.2024

The pressures Scottish ambulance workers experience on a daily basis are laid bare in today’s Daily Record.

More than half of all paramedics and technicians say they have seen patients die or deteriorate because of delays.

The survey also reveals that some members of staff have worked more than 20 hours in one shift and most regularly do 12-hour-plus shifts.

To make matters worse, many workers suffer physical and verbal abuse.

It beggars belief that such vital ­frontline staff should have to deal with so much stress when they are often saving lives.

It is a tribute to their dedication and professionalism that there is not a mass exodus.

But the Unite union survey shows a workforce at physical and emotional breaking point.
